Turkish Baykar takes over the historic Italian company Piaggio Aviation

Baykar is currently one of the largest drone manufacturer in the world with shares exceeding 60%

Newsroom December 27 06:01

 

The Italian authorities announced that the bidder for the acquisition of the historic Piaggio Aviation is Turkish Baykar

Turkey is proceeding apace in expanding its war industry and even investing very significant capital not only within the country but now in Europe.

A short while ago the Italian authorities announced that after the bidding process the historic Italian Piaggio Aviation industry is passing into the hands of Ankara. The Turkish Baykar’s bid was in fact, according to initial reports, the best of a number of bids and the relevant signatures will be signed soon.

Baykar is currently one of the largest manufacturer of drones in the world and is making its first acquisition of a European company and one with more than 140 years of history.

According to Italian media, Baykar does not intend to stop production of the company’s Italian products but with the acquisition will continue to promote under its own umbrella the P.180 Avanti which have been nicknamed the “Ferrari of the skies“. With this acquisition, Turkey gains access to advanced aircraft engines further strengthening its own position in production.

It is worth noting that in 2023, Baykar was among the 10 most important companies in Turkey in terms of exports with an export volume reaching $1.8 billion. Baykar’s size is not only important for the wider European region but also for the other side of the Atlantic as today the Turkish company has market shares three times larger even than its American counterparts.
